Comprehending Usual Device Troubles
When you rely upon your home devices, it can be frustrating when they unexpectedly quit functioning or break down. Recognizing typical appliance troubles can assist you fix problems properly. If your fridge isn't cooling down, inspect the temperature setups or check the door seal for gaps. A malfunctioning cleaning maker may be as a result of a clogged up drainpipe filter or a damaged belt.
If your stove isn't home heating, defective elements or thermostat issues might be responsible. Dish washers often experience troubles with drainage, so ensure the filter is tidy and the drainpipe pipe isn't kinked.
Also, pay attention for uncommon audios; they commonly indicate mechanical problems. By recognizing these indications, you can save time and possibly avoid expensive repairs. Step-by-Step Guide for Fridge Repair Works
When your fridge begins acting up, it can be aggravating, yet taking on the issue yourself can save you time and cash. Inspect for common problems like temperature changes or uncommon noises. For a noisy fridge, examine the fan and validate it's not obstructed.
If there's water merging within, examine the door seals for damages or dust, and tidy them if necessary. For ice accumulation, clear the defrost drainpipe. As soon as you have actually dealt with the concern, connect the refrigerator back in and monitor it for a few hours. If the issue persists, you may need to change a damaged component, like the compressor or fan motor. Taking Care Of Cleaning Device Problems
Simply like refrigerators, cleaning makers can present their very own set of obstacles, yet lots of problems link can be fixed with a little bit of troubleshooting. If your maker won't begin, examine the power cable and confirm it's connected in.
If your garments aren't getting tidy, take into consideration the water degree and detergent kind; using also much cleaning agent can create excess suds, impacting performance. For leaks, examine the hose pipes for fractures or loosened connections. Tightening these can typically resolve the problem. Regular upkeep, like cleansing the filter, can stop numerous issues from arising. Remember, a little troubleshooting goes a lengthy method in keeping your cleaning equipment running efficiently.
Repairing Ovens and Stoves
How can you repair common concerns with your oven or cooktop? Begin by examining the power supply.
If your stove isn't home heating, examine the temperature setups and confirm the door seals tightly. A faulty burner might likewise be the offender; you might require to change it if it's harmed.
For irregular cooking, revolve your pans and take into consideration utilizing a stove thermometer to validate accurate temperatures. Ultimately, if you listen to unusual sounds or odor gas, shut off the home appliance quickly and consult a specialist. Detailed Troubleshooting
Prior to diving into fixings, it's crucial to identify the details problem your dish washer is dealing with. If it's not cleansing properly, Begin by examining. Inspect the spray arms for blockages and warranty they spin easily. Examine door seals and pipes for any type of damage if it's leaking. For unusual noises, pay attention carefully throughout cycles; foreign items could be embeded the filter or impeller. Check the power supply and door latch if your dishwashing machine won't begin. Do not neglect to consult your customer manual for troubleshooting suggestions certain to your version.
